"Seeing is believing!" - This timeless saying holds true in innumerable aspects of life in general, yet in the field of data-driven research, seeing-based analysis proves insufficient. TissueGnostics mitigates this issue with its state-of-the-art Tissue Image Cytometers, offering a holistic method to unlock the molecular mechanisms behind disorders like malignancy, autoimmune diseases, and pathogenic diseases.
Since 2003, TissueGnostics has established itself as a global frontrunner, impacting biomedical research in over sixty countries across every region. Their technologies have been highlighted in thousands of studies and appeared in over 800 peer-reviewed journals, helping scientists around the world in their quest to decipher the origins of pathological conditions and uncover cures for patients.

The Economic and Societal Outcomes
The significant repercussions of adopting digital pathology extend far beyond the boundaries of research labs.
From an economic perspective, the change from traditional to digital pathology is overhauling medical expenditures as well as the allocation of funds.
Through lowering the timeframe required for analysis of slides reducing reducing misdiagnoses, the use of digital pathology yields considerable economic savings relative to healthcare institutions. Such savings subsequently are utilized to fund scientific studies and patient care, leading to a microscope automation virtuous cycle that perpetuates innovation and improved results.
